Output d80dbb77166d655b73333ce8a07e49b298fb741e0ef35f4fd9287c9bc1718300:0

value
1074371
script pubkey
OP_HASH160 OP_PUSHBYTES_20 96b100fbf8da064b795909b389489ae0f458d54b OP_EQUAL
address
3FRoKm6TNfrLhU2sphcLE3FN6f7RTkjZLB
transaction
d80dbb77166d655b73333ce8a07e49b298fb741e0ef35f4fd9287c9bc1718300
confirmations
317398
spent
true